Beamforming technique
Beamforming is among the most important technologies for five-G networks. It is a method of operation that uses multiple radiating elements to generate a narrow beam. The purpose in beamforming is minimize the amount of unwanted radiation that is in the resulting signal. This method is widely used for wireless communication systems and is crucial for 5G's low-cost coverage.

This method works by electronic weighting of the individual signals from each antenna. This produces an extremely smaller beam of radiation which enhances coverage of cell phones indoors as well as around the cell's edges. This technique is important because poor coverage can result in lower user satisfaction. In addition to improving the signal beamforming reduces the amount of interference that a user encounters from other devices.
